1. Cent. Bank, N.A. v. First Interstate Bank, N.A., No. 92-854 , SUPREME COURT OF THE UNITED STATES, November 30, 1993, Argued , April 19, 1994, Decided
OVERVIEW: Liability for aiding and abetting another's fraud was not imposed where an indenture trustee for bonds issued by a public housing authority was not a primary violator of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934 and had committed no deceptive acts.
